Transaction 6c40db1ac0b21a6d142ec974139fc0210611e72046f7eb152b6f897c2454aa6f
1 Input
1 Output
-
6c40db1ac0b21a6d142ec974139fc0210611e72046f7eb152b6f897c2454aa6f:0
- value
- 97915124
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 57643b3b4dcd5fc10e18848cfe6dcc8a69dc80d2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18y5rtTUDMw69ZYPNfRpUYKz6VhRqJWPdT